Zayn Malik looks backs fondly over milestone solo concert
Zayn Malik performed song from 'Room Under the Stairs' at his sold-out concert
Zayn Malik marked a "truly incredible" night with his latest live gig after nine years.
After rocking the stage at the sold-out concert held at London’s Shepherd's Bush Empire on Friday, May 17, the former One Direction heartthrob took to social media to share his post-concert bliss.
"Unforgettable night, London! Thanks, @noyz_official," he wrote in an Instagram post caption on Saturday, May 18, alongside a video featuring the snippets from his first-ever headlining solo stint.
The background was set with the Dusk Till Dawn hitmaker’s audio from the concert, which said, "I don’t even know where to start. Thank you for all of your love and support over the years."
Acknowledging the stage hiatus, he added, "Thank you for waiting. I know it took a while, but we are here tonight."
"This is an exciting night. I am very grateful to you all. I hope you have a great night tonight," Malik, 31, concluded.
In addition, he dubbed the night "truly incredible" in an Instagram story that featured ecstatic fans waiting in line and a jam-packed venue in a video.
The Pillowtalk crooner tuned into his debut concert since leaving One Direction in 2015 at the West London venue to perform songs from his newly released album Room Under the Stairs.
